How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Federal Heights?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Federal Heights Studio Apartments | $1,382 | $985 | $1,836 |
| Federal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,609 | $730 | $2,633 |
| Federal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,946 | $850 | $3,880 |
| Federal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,503 | $1,500 | $4,886 |
| Federal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,471 | $2,040 | $2,900 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Federal Heights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Federal Heights with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Federal Heights is at Summit Northside listed at $1,199.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Federal Heights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Federal Heights is $1,946.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Federal Heights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Federal Heights is a 1,341 square feet unit starting from $3,755 at Aspendale Northglenn | 55+ Active Adult Living.
What is the average size for Federal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Federal Heights is currently 1,064 sq ft.
